THE EUROVISION Song Contest is back again - and we're getting ready for another series of fun-filled tracks to brighten our Saturday night.
But what happened to the previous UK entries? Since the first contest back in 1956, the UK has won five times, and came runner-up a further 15.
But it's been 24 years since our last success, can this year's hopeful James Newman bring it back home? In the meantime, let's look back on some of the most recent songs the UK has brought to the table, as well as what happened to the stars behind the most memorable moments.
Sandie Shaw (Puppet On A String, 1967) Sandie gave the UK its first Eurovision victory, and as such will always be a Eurovision icon.
